Job Description:

Job Description

CyberArk, a Palo Alto Networks company is seeking a skilled Production Engineering Architect to join our growing engineering team. In this role, you will serve as a technical leader responsible for designing and implementing scalable, secure cloud infrastructure within a FedRAMP-compliant environment. You will work alongside cross-functional teams to drive platform visibility, accelerate CI/CD maturity, and shape the future of our cloud architecture.

Responsibilities

  • Design Implementation of AWS infrastructure components such as VPCs, EC2, EKS, S3, tagging schemes, CloudFormation, etc.
  • Architecture of deployment and management automation of cloud-based infrastructure and software
  • Design and implement automated solutions to streamline FedRAMP compliance activities (Inventory, Vulnerability Management, etc.).
  • Architecting the use of configuration management tools in both Windows and Linux – AWS CloudFormation, Terraform, Ansible
  • Design and implement SRE solutions for high availability and resiliency - Ensuring architectures meet availability and recoverability requirements
  • Architecture and implementation of cloud-based monitoring, alerting and observability
  • Provide support and guidance to junior engineers to create efficiencies within the team
  • Deep understanding of the latest tech solutions, trends, and ability to dive into the details of the architecture as needed.
  • Develop and maintain architecture documentation, design standards, and infrastructure-as-code (IaC) templates to drive consistency across our platforms
  • Work with the Team Leads within the group to identify areas of improvement, prepare architecture road maps, and advocate to the Product Management group.
  • Evaluate and integrate AI-powered tooling into engineering workflows — including AI-assisted code review, anomaly detection, intelligent alerting, and automated remediation.

Qualifications:
  • B.S. in Computer Science or equivalent experience
  • Minimum 5 years of experience managing AWS infrastructure
  • Minimum of 8 years of experience with systems engineering and software development
  • Expert understanding/experience of container orchestration platforms such as Kubernete,SS1 CF2 , ECS or equivalent
  • Solid understanding/experience of web services, databases and relating infrastructure/architectures
  • Solid understanding of backup/restore best practices
  • Strong level of expertise programming in C# / C++ / Java / Python or equivalent language
  • Strong grasp of platform observability, including AI-assisted monitoring strategies using tools like Datadog or similar.
  • Experience supporting an enterprise-level SaaS environment
  • Familiarity with FedRAMP compliance requirements and how they influence architectural decisions around network segmentation, encryption, identity, and access management - including considerations specific to AI data pipelines and model storage.
  • Familiarity with NIST 800-53 control requirements as they relate to FedRAMP, cloud and AI system design.
  • Must be a U.S Citizen for meeting with FedRAMP High authorized access requirements
